Navigating Non-Compete Agreements
Non-compete agreements have become a common aspect of the employment landscape, particularly for employees in competitive industries. These contracts are designed to prevent employees from taking confidential information or trade secrets to a competing employer after leaving their position. While non-compete agreements aim to protect a business's interests, they can also impose significant restrictions on an individual's ability to find new employment, raising concerns about their enforceability and fairness.
In Atlanta, individuals facing non-compete restrictions often seek guidance from experienced attorneys. An Atlanta Non-Compete Attorney can provide valuable insights into the specific language of the agreement, helping clients understand their rights and potential legal remedies. The enforceability of these agreements can vary based on factors such as their duration, geographic scope, and the reasonableness of the restrictions imposed. Sexual Harassment and Employee Rights
Sexual harassment in the workplace is a serious issue that can have devastating effects on employees. It encompasses a range of behaviors, from unwanted advances to hostile work environments, and it is a violation of employee rights. Understanding what constitutes harassment is essential for creating a safe and respectful workplace. Employees should feel empowered to speak out and seek help without fear of retaliation.

Addressing Wrongful Termination Claims
Wrongful termination claims are a significant area of concern for both employees and employers. These claims arise when an employee believes they have been terminated unjustly or for illegal reasons, such as discrimination, retaliation, or violation of employment contracts.
